A global analytical services company is seeking an Operational Buyer in Malvern to manage purchasing activities. You will raise and manage purchase orders using SAP, track deliveries, and resolve supply issues.

Candidates should have experience in OEM manufacturing and supplier management, as well as proficiency in Microsoft Office and SAP ERP systems.

The position offers a hybrid working model and a competitive benefits package, contributing to a diverse, inclusive environment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Malvern Panalytical

Know Your SAP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your SAP skills before the interview. Be ready to discuss how you've used SAP in previous roles, especially in managing purchase orders and tracking deliveries. This will show that you're not just familiar with the system but can leverage it effectively in the role.

Showcase Your OEM Manufacturing Experience

Prepare specific examples from your past work in OEM manufacturing. Highlight any challenges you faced and how you resolved them, particularly in supplier management. This will demonstrate your hands-on experience and problem-solving abilities, which are crucial for this position.

Be Ready for Scenario Questions

Expect scenario-based questions that test your decision-making skills in purchasing and supply chain issues. Think of a few situations where you had to resolve supply issues or negotiate with suppliers, and be ready to explain your thought process and outcomes.

Emphasise Your Teamwork Skills

Since the role involves working in a diverse and inclusive environment, be prepared to discuss how you collaborate with others. Share examples of how you've worked effectively in teams, especially in cross-functional settings, to achieve common goals.
